no it isn't. these are false virus alerts that only happen on two antivirus softwares i forgot the name of. i think one of them was avast. the thing is I have to use external dlls to load opengl so i have to extract them into the tmp folder when the program starts. the problematic function is malloc that is used to allocate memory for opengl.

currently you can import ships from the old game or do it yourself. there is a palette in the sinking simulator 1 dowload so you can use paint to draw your ships. then just put them in the .sinkingsimulator2/SinkingSimulatorClassic/ships/
located in appdata or application support depending on your os.
if you make some ships feel free to post them in the mods section for others to use :)
